The Purpose of Temporary Fencing

Temporary fencing creates a clear boundary around a site or specific area. It helps show where work is taking place, where people should enter, and which areas are restricted. On construction sites, this is especially important because there may be hazards that are not obvious to the public.

Temporary fencing can also help protect tools, equipment, materials, machinery, and unfinished structures. It creates a visible barrier that discourages trespassing and helps prevent people from entering unsafe areas after hours.

Supporting Security and Access Control

Access control is one of the main reasons temporary fencing is used. A fenced site makes it easier to manage who enters and exits the area. This is important for safety, security, and organization. Workers, suppliers, and approved visitors can use designated entry points, while unauthorized access is reduced.

Clear access control can also help reduce theft and vandalism. Construction materials and tools can be expensive, and temporary fencing helps keep them within a protected area. For longer projects, this extra layer of organization can make a major difference.

Temporary Fencing for Outdoor Events

Outdoor events often need fencing to organize space and manage guests. Festivals, concerts, sporting events, markets, community gatherings, and private functions may all need temporary barriers to guide movement and separate different areas.

Fencing can be used around ticketing areas, vendor spaces, stages, VIP sections, parking zones, equipment areas, and restricted access points. It helps staff control the flow of people and creates a more organized experience for guests.

Creating Safer Public Spaces

Temporary fencing helps protect both the public and the people managing the site. When hazards are clearly separated from public areas, there is less chance of accidents or confusion. This is helpful for sites located near sidewalks, roads, parking lots, schools, businesses, or residential areas.

For events, fencing can help prevent crowding in certain areas and guide people toward entrances, exits, restrooms, and service points. A clearly organized space is easier to supervise and safer for everyone involved.

Choosing the Right Number of Portable Toilets

The number of portable toilets needed depends on the size and length of the project or event. A small job site may only need a few units, while a large event or long-term construction project may require more. Food, drinks, event duration, staff numbers, and attendance levels can all affect the amount needed.

Planning ahead is important because not having enough restroom facilities can create problems. Good planning helps prevent long wait times, sanitation concerns, and unnecessary inconvenience.

Placement and Accessibility

Portable toilet placement should be practical and easy to access. On construction sites, units should be close enough for workers but kept away from active hazards. For events, restrooms should be placed in visible areas where guests can find them easily.

Service access is also important. Portable toilets may need cleaning or maintenance during longer projects or larger events. Units should be placed where service vehicles can reach them without disrupting work or guest movement.

Long-Term Project Planning

Long-term projects require ongoing attention. Fencing may need to be checked and adjusted as the site changes. Portable toilets may need regular servicing to stay clean and usable. As work progresses, access points, storage areas, and restroom placement may also need updates.

Planning for maintenance helps keep the site safe and functional throughout the full project. It also prevents small issues from becoming larger problems later.
